Oxy Capital buys Portuguese software specialist Saphety
Private equity firm Oxy Capital has acquired Portugal-based software specialist Saphety from telecoms company Sonaecom.
Sonaecom is part of the Sonae group, a multinational company managing a diversified portfolio of businesses in retail, financial services, technology, retail and telecommunications.
The GP deployed capital from its Fundo Oxy Capital II, which targets growth-stage and mezzanine investments, and deploys tickets from €4m. It backs profitable Portuguese companies with high-growth potential and sector consolidation opportunities.
The fund's LP base is composed of institutional investors, including the European Investment Fund, US-based foundations, family offices and local high-net-worth individuals, as well as the firm's management team, who made a significant commitment to the fund.
Company
Headquartered in Lisbon, Saphety provides software for electronic documents exchange, electronic invoicing and data synchronisation. The company serves a client portfolio of 5,000 companies and has 350,000 users across 40 countries.
